What Samsung hidden dial codes are and why they matter
Samsung hidden dial codes are special number and symbol combinations you type into the Galaxy phone dialer to open diagnostic menus and secret settings that are not visible in the normal interface, giving power users deeper access to hardware tests, battery health data, and advanced features than the standard Settings app provides.
If you have ever wondered whether your battery is as “Good” as the phone claims, or felt your screen could go brighter during movies, these codes and menus are for you. Regular tools like Device Care only show friendly labels such as Good, Normal, Weak, or Bad, which compress a lot of technical detail into vague ratings. Behind that, Samsung keeps low‑level diagnostics that expose the raw numbers: cycle counts, capacity percentages, hardware tests, and more. Think of them as Galaxy phone cheat codes that unlock panels most owners never see. They are safe to open as long as you stick to viewing information and using clearly labeled tests, and avoid options that write or delete system data.

Before you start: what you need and the big gotchas
To use Samsung hidden dial codes, you need a Galaxy phone with the stock Samsung Phone app installed, access to Settings, and enough storage for log files, which can exceed 20MB in size. Most of what we will do is read diagnostic data, not change it, so the risk is low if you stay within the menus described here. These are standard MMI (Man–Machine Interface) codes that Samsung supports to pull up your IMEI, clear system logs, test hardware, and more.
The first common pitfall is One UI’s Auto Blocker security feature. On newer versions, it can stop most dial codes from running until you turn it off in Settings > Security and privacy. If a code seems to do nothing, check that first. The second big gotcha is carrier locks: some carrier‑locked phones will show a “connection problem” error for specific codes even with Auto Blocker disabled, and there is no reliable workaround for that. Treat that as a hard limit from your provider, not a problem with your phone.

Step‑by‑step: use SysDump to see your real battery health
The built‑in Galaxy battery diagnostics menu, called SysDump, shows raw metrics like cycle count and remaining capacity that you will never see in the standard Settings labels. This is where you break past the vague “Good” tag and see how worn your battery is in numbers instead of guesses. We are going to generate a system log that contains those values and then save it to storage so you can inspect it with a text viewer or on a computer.
- Turn off Auto Blocker: go to Settings > Security and privacy, then disable Auto Blocker so dial codes can run.
- Open the Samsung Phone app and in the dialpad type *#9900# to launch the SysDump diagnostics screen (system package com.sec.android.app.sysdump).
- In the SysDump menu, tap Run dumpstate/logcat to make the system generate a detailed log of current activity, including battery status files.
- Wait for the log to finish; the resulting file can be over 20MB, so give it a bit of time before tapping anything else.
- Tap Copy to sdcard so the log is saved to internal storage, usually in a “log” folder with names like dumpState_S911 or dumpstate_board.log.
- Open the saved log with a text viewer and search for mSavedBatteryUsage to find your actual battery cycle count, and for mSavedBatteryAsoc to see your remaining charge capacity as a percentage of when the battery was new.
According to one walkthrough, “the SysDump log shows your actual battery cycle count under a variable called mSavedBatteryUsage,” and mSavedBatteryAsoc reveals your true capacity percentage. Once you know how to read those values, you no longer rely on softened software estimates; you know when it is genuinely time to replace the battery instead of guessing from slow drain. The main thing to avoid inside SysDump is tapping unknown write or wipe options—stay on the logging actions and you are in safe territory.

Other useful Galaxy phone cheat codes and tests
SysDump is only one of several Samsung hidden dial codes that unlock extra menus. The dialpad on your Galaxy is effectively a command console: punch in the right patterns of numbers, asterisks, and hashes, and menus appear that never show up in Settings. These MMI codes can pull up your IMEI, hide caller ID, clear old system logs, or run deep hardware diagnostics across the screen, sensors, and radios.
Two codes are especially handy for everyday users. Dial *#06# to show your phone’s unique IMEI number, which you need for theft reports or insurance claims. Dial *#0*# on many models to open a full hardware diagnostic panel where you can test the display, touch, speakers, and more. Another popular use of *#9900#, besides battery logging, is deleting old system logs to reclaim space. Remember the same two limits: you may need to disable Auto Blocker before you dial, and carrier‑locked phones might block some codes with a “connection problem” error regardless.

Turn on hidden Video Brightness for a movie‑screen effect
Samsung also hides some of its best display tricks in menus most owners never open. One of the most useful is Video Brightness, a setting that overrides the normal auto‑brightness limits and pushes the screen to its maximum calibrated output when certain apps play full‑screen video. This is perfect if your Dynamic AMOLED 2X screen feels dim during Netflix, YouTube, or other streaming apps, even with brightness at the top in regular settings. Not every Galaxy model has it, because running at that level of brightness uses more power and generates more heat, but if your phone supports it the difference is obvious.
To enable it, open Settings and scroll down past the standard display and battery options until you reach Advanced features. Tap Advanced features, then look for Video brightness. Open it and switch from Normal to Bright mode. When you do, you will see a list of compatible streaming apps, such as Netflix, YouTube, Disney+, Twitch, Google TV, and the built‑in Video Player, each with its own toggle. Turn on the apps you care about and your phone will boost brightness and picture quality automatically whenever those apps go full‑screen, regardless of launchers or usual auto‑brightness behavior. The only trade‑off is increased battery drain, which you can offset by limiting Bright mode to the apps you use for serious watching.

Is digging into these hidden menus worth it?
For power users and anyone worried about battery wear or screen quality, exploring Samsung’s hidden menus is worth the few minutes it takes. The SysDump log gives you concrete battery metrics like cycle count and remaining capacity instead of vague labels, and the Video Brightness toggle turns a good screen into a theater‑style display in supported apps. Galaxy phone cheat codes such as *#06#, *#0*#, and *#9900# expand what your dialer can do far beyond phone calls. The main things to watch for are security features like Auto Blocker, which can stop codes from working until you turn it off, and carrier locks that block some commands entirely. Stay within the documented menus, avoid options that erase or write system data, and you will gain far better insight into your phone without putting it at risk.
